Jim Wetekamp

CEO at Riskonnect

Jim Wetekamp is the CEO of Riskonnect. Jim has over 25 years of experience in the software industry, including leadership roles at BravoSolution, Atlas Commerce, and IBM.

Jim began their career at IBM in 1996, where they spent four years as a team lead in the IGS WW Finance organization. In 2000, they joined Atlas Commerce as director of product management, where they helped the company launch its first product.

In January 2002, Jim joined Verticalnet as vice president of consulting & solution strategy. Jim played a pivotal role in the company’s growth and eventual sale to an Accel-KKR portfolio company.

In January 2008, Jim became CEO of BravoSolution, an industry-leading cloud procurement technology solution provider. Under their leadership, BravoSolution grew rapidly and was successfully sold to an Accel-KKR portfolio company.

In January 2018, Jim became CEO of Riskonnect, where they are continuing their work to revolutionize the software industry.

Jim Wetekamp's educational career includes a Bachelor of Science in Accounting from Indiana University Bloomington and certifications from LinkedIn in Confronting Bias: Thriving Across Our Differences and Forbes in Official Member, Forbes Technology Council.
